At last week's board meeting, Klaus Fink of Angler's Port Marine awarded the STEM Teacher of the Year Award and a $5,000 check to Middle School teacher Kari Winters. The purpose of the award is to provide recognition to high quality STEM education within the Warsaw school system and to inspire students to attend colleges and obtain STEM degrees. Congratulations, Mrs. Winters! Thank you, Angler's Port Marine.

The Warsaw R-IX School District is please to welcome Mr. Scott Gemes as the Superintendent of Schools!
Mr. Gemes is a Warsaw graduate who also began his teaching career in Warsaw as a high school mathematics teacher, then taking his first steps into administration as the Assistant Principal of the Warsaw High School. He later was an administrator at the Marshall School District and the Otterville School District. Then, most recently, Mr. Gemes was the Superintendent of Schools at the Praire Home R-V School District.
Mr. Gemes is "Glad to be home, and ready to get started!"
We are excited to welcome Scott, his wife Julie, and son Logan to the Wildcat Family!
